Is it more challenging to dance in heels?

Using heels, at first, hurts because every square inch includes regarding 25% of your body weight to the balls of your feet. If say, you are using a set of 3-inch dancing footwear, 75% of your body weight is included in the balls of your feet! The forefoot takes the force of the added bodyweight with every step.

Develop the moment you use them as they obtain even more comfy and stretch to your feet. Shoes with a heel of more than 7 inches alter the way of walking. Many body masses are changed to the front of the foot, so the body equilibrium is disturbed, and pressure on the knees as well as the lower part of the back is increased. Slim, pointy high heels are the excellent tornado for foot discomfort, according to Dr. Surve. Ideally, a pointed shoe will certainly narrow after the toe box to give the impression of length while supplying enough space for your foot.
